I talked to him after this and asked him why he hates part V so much. Part V is my favorite of the Direct to DVD Hellraiser flicks. It basically boiled down to the director not knowing much about the character and the fact that the character was just thrown in at the end to turn it into a Hellraiser flick. He wasn't happy with not being in it much and pointed out a few other things that ultimately made a great point. He also said that all of the direct to DVD Hellraiser flicks (Inferno, Hellseeker, Deader and Hellworld) were originally scripts for other films but turned into Hellraiser flicks with a few tweaks in order to capitalize on the series popularity and the popularity of the Pinhead character. It makes a lot of sense if you've ever seen any of those. |
